Incident met jeugdrijders leidt tot juridisch debat
In Danville, Californië, werd een 12-jarige jongen na een achtervolging door de politie aangesproken wegens roekeloos rijgedrag en het ontwijken van de wetshandhaving terwijl hij op een e-motorfiets reed. Meerdere verkooppunten, waaronderABC7 San Francisco,NBC Bay Area, andDanville San Ramon, reported the incident, which has sparked discussions about the legality of underage e-motorcycle operation and enforcement of existing traffic laws.

Local authorities emphasized that e-motorcycles, while eco-friendly, are subject to the same road regulations as gas-powered motorcycles. The case has prompted calls for clearer age restrictions and parental accountability.

What are the current regulations regarding underage operation of e-motorcycles in the U.S.?
E-motorcycles are subject to the same road regulations as gas-powered motorcycles, meaning underage operation is typically illegal. However, enforcement and age restrictions may vary by state, prompting calls for clearer laws and parental accountability.

What safety precautions are recommended for motorcycle riders to reduce risks?
Motorcycle riders should always wear helmets, follow traffic laws, avoid reckless driving, and ensure their vehicles are properly maintained. Public awareness campaigns and stricter enforcement of regulations can also help reduce fatalities and accidents.
